Telangana Congress MPs meet Chidambaram

Congress Members of Parliament from Telangana called on Union Home Minister P. Chidambarm in New Delhi on Tuesday and urged him to initiate follow up action on the Andhra Pradesh Assembly resolution making Hyderabad part of sixth zone.
The delegation comprising - G. Vivekananda, Manda Jagannath, Ponnam Prabhakar, Komatireddy Rajagopal Reddy and Sarvey Satyanarayana - in a representation to the Union Home Minister wanted him to process the resolution passed in Andhra Pradesh Legislature on sixth zone and then conduct the examinations for the Sub-Inspectors.
A press release by Dr. Vivekananda said the Union Minister had pointed out that he had already requested the Chief Minister to send a legal opinion so that a Presidential proclamation could be brought. The delegation later met the AICC general secretary M. Veerappa Moily and requested that the examination for SIs should be postponed until the presidential proclamation was issued.
